Hello everyone!...I'm 25 and as well have a bicornuate utterus..By the grace of God, I've successfully carried two beautiful babies. My first who is now 6 yrs old..came at 32 weeks..(5lbs) ..and my second, who is now 11 months..came at 35 weeks..(6lbs 8oz). I went into preterm labor at about 26 weeks with both. With my second I contracted almost non-stop ..every few minutes until I was 35 weeks, which was very miserable but luckily my cervix was very strong and didn't start opening until about 31 weeks.
